What it does

This endpoint at lowpaymentfee.com provides access to insurance claims data (specifically claim ID 22) via the x402 payment protocol. It is part of a broader platform offering dozens of pay-per-call API endpoints spanning data analytics, AI/ML inference, finance, crypto, infrastructure utilities, and more — all settled on the Base network using USDC.

The x402 challenge confirms the endpoint is live and accepts POST requests. The price for this specific endpoint is 20,000 base units of USDC (6 decimals), which equals $0.02 per request. The platform advertises uniform $0.02/request pricing across all its endpoints, with no API keys, no rate limits, and no minimum commitments required. Payment is made via the x402 "exact" scheme to a specified wallet address on Base.

Important caveats: the endpoint path suggests it returns data for a single insurance claim (ID 22), but no documentation, request/response schema, or example payloads are available. The platform's landing page lists this endpoint's category under broader offerings but provides no specifics about what fields the insurance claims response contains or what POST body parameters are accepted. Without an OpenAPI spec or detailed docs, the actual data returned and input format remain unknown.
